The .450 Bushmaster, known for its impressive stopping power, is a popular choice among hunters and enthusiasts. But how far can this powerful cartridge actually shoot accurately? The answer, unfortunately, isn't a single number. Effective range is significantly different from maximum range, and several factors influence both.
Understanding Effective vs. Maximum Range
Let's clarify the terms:
-
Maximum Range: This refers to the theoretical maximum distance a bullet can travel before gravity and air resistance bring it to the ground. For the .450 Bushmaster, this can extend well over a mile under ideal conditions. However, this is largely irrelevant for practical purposes. Accuracy is essentially non-existent at such extreme distances.
-
Effective Range: This is the distance at which a shooter can consistently place shots on target with acceptable accuracy. This is the more crucial metric for hunters and responsible firearm users. Effective range is heavily dependent on several variables.
Factors Affecting .450 Bushmaster Range and Accuracy
Several factors dramatically impact the effective range of a .450 Bushmaster:
1. Ammunition:
-
Bullet Weight and Design: Heavier bullets generally have a flatter trajectory and less wind drift at longer ranges than lighter bullets. The bullet's design (e.g., boat-tail vs. flat-base) also plays a critical role in its aerodynamic efficiency and therefore its range.
-
Powder Charge: The amount of propellant used significantly affects velocity and, consequently, range. A hotter load will push the bullet further, but this also increases recoil and potentially wear and tear on the firearm.
2. Rifle and Optics:
-
Rifle Barrel Length: Longer barrels generally yield higher velocities, translating to increased range and flatter trajectory.
-
Scope Quality and Mounting: A high-quality scope with accurate adjustments is essential for long-range shooting. Proper scope mounting is crucial for zeroing and consistent point-of-impact.
-
Rifle Condition: A well-maintained rifle, free of obstructions and damage, will always perform better than one that is neglected.
3. Environmental Conditions:
-
Wind: Wind is perhaps the biggest enemy of long-range accuracy. Strong winds can significantly deflect the bullet's path, making accurate shots at distance nearly impossible.
-
Temperature: Temperature affects the propellant's burn rate, which can slightly alter the bullet's velocity and trajectory.
-
Humidity: High humidity can also affect propellant burn rate and potentially the bullet's flight path.
Practical Effective Range of the .450 Bushmaster
While a precise number is difficult to give, a realistic effective range for the .450 Bushmaster is generally considered to be between 200 and 300 yards (183-274 meters). Beyond this distance, accuracy diminishes significantly, making it unreliable for hunting or target shooting. Factors like wind, the shooter's skill, and the ammunition used will directly influence the actual effective range in any given situation.
